I have been using some items from the Avon clearskin range for years but one item I had not tried before was the Clearskin Deep Cleansing Cloths. I bought them recently to give them a try and they were on a half price offer at the time. This meant that they cost me only £1.75 instead of the usual £3.50. The package is a white colour with the clearskin design on the front. There is a seal that you can open to take one of the cleansing cloths out of the packet and then the packet can be resealed until next time. These cleansing cloths are normally £3.50 a pack for 25 wipes but last month avon had them on offer for just £1.25 which is a lot cheaper than i usually pay for my cleansing wipes from the shops so i brought a pack to see if they were any good. The packaging itself is very plain, it is a white plastic wrapper with purple writing on the labels telling you what the product is. The first difference i noticed about these wipes to my usual ones was the smell, they are not fragranced or perfumed instead they have a very clean clinical smell to them.
